| - If I could eat here for the rest of my life, I would. I could not believe how good the food was. Being Italian myself, there is no other place that compares to homemade cooking. This is as close as it gets. I'm still dreaming of the food.
We got a big portion of calamari to start, which came with tomato paste on the side, something different. They brought out peppers in hot oil with the bread, they know me too well. To eat for our main dishes, I had the "spaghetti alla chitarra". You could tell the sauce and pasta were homemade, and so fresh! I've had the dish in the motherland, and it's almost comparable. The meatballs were a good size, and sooo yummy.
The penne and grilled chicken was excellent. They used a sweeter sauce for the penne which complimented the chicken very well.
The plates are expensive but they are well worth it. The place is small, but it's always the small Italian restaurants that have the best food! Customer service was excellent. We had no reservations, coming in to celebrate a special occasion for a party of four, and they accommodated us right away.
I will be coming back, and I can't wait to try more on the menu!
